Кафедра «Физика и прикладная математика»

Лабораторная работа №4 по дисциплине «Системное программирование»

Задание:

Программа. Определить, является ли заданная целая кв. матрица 10-го порядка ортонормированной, т.е. такой, в которой скалярное произведение каждой пары различных строк равно 0, а скалярное произведение каждой строки на себя равно 1.

Блок-схема:

Программа.

#include «stdafx.h»
#include
using namespace std;
double summa(double array[50][50], int m, int i, int j);
bool proverka (double array[50][50], int n, int m);
int main()
{
double array[50][50]={0};
int n=0,m=0;
bool otvet=0;
cout « «Enter number of rows» « endl;
cin » n;
if (n>50||n<2){
cout « «Matrix size is inappropriate» « endl;
return 0;}
cout « «Enter Number of Columns» « endl;
cin » m;
if (m>50||m<2){
cout « «Matrix size is inappropriate» « endl;
return 0;}
cout « «Lead elements of the matrix» « endl;
for(int i=0;i

Добавить комментарий

Ваш адрес email не будет опубликован. Обязательные поля помечены *